Bristol’s £100m sewage plant expansion approved

Avonmouth Wastewater Recycling Centre

Additional storage and processing facilities are set to be constructed at Avonmouth Wastewater Recycling Centre.

The initial phases of the plan will involve groundwork for the upcoming infrastructure, including treatment tanks and pipework, which will be installed into the expanded site later on.

The expansion aims to break down and manage incoming sewage and to maintain the enhancement of treated wastewater quality before its release into the environment through the Severn Estuary.

Construction will commence in early 2024, with Wessex Water anticipating a five-year project completion timeline.
